Benzac AC contains Benzoyl Peroxide that is known to kill the bacteria that causes acne. It directly targets the cause of acne and as a result helps to kill pimples quickly by causing them to dry out and helping the skin to peel.
AC stands for the active ingredient, Acrylates Copolymer. These are beads that act to absorb oil and release glycerin to moisturise dry and irritated skin. Benzac AC not only helps kill pimples, but it also helps keep your skin smooth and soft.
The gel comes in three different concentrations of Benzoyl Peroxide. So, the strength you use is dependent on the severity of your acne. For best results follow these steps from the manufacturer:. Step 1. Using clean water and mild skin cleanser to clean the affected area. Pat the skin dry after. Step 2. Gently apply a thin film to the affected area and leave on the skin for two hours.
Wash it with clean water and pat the skin dry. It is recommended to do this twice daily. Step 3. If no discomfort is felt after three days, apply in the evening and leave it on all night. Step 4. If your skin is not improving, apply twice a day in the morning and at night. Use until your skin condition improves. Consult your doctor if you do not see an improvement after a month.
